Cremona's table of elliptic curves

Curve 75809d1

75809 = 41 · 432



Data for elliptic curve 75809d1

Field Data Notes
Atkin-Lehner 41+ 43+ Signs for the Atkin-Lehner involutions
Class 75809d Isogeny class
Conductor 75809 Conductor
∏ cp 6 Product of Tamagawa factors cp
deg 736848 Modular degree for the optimal curve
Δ 19647864666647281 = 412 · 438 Discriminant
Eigenvalues -1 -1  3 -3  4 -3 -3 -5 Hecke eigenvalues for primes up to 20
Equation [1,1,1,-627774,191068618] [a1,a2,a3,a4,a6]
Generators [27092:62231:64] Generators of the group modulo torsion
j 2340917377/1681 j-invariant
L 2.8350385979104 L(r)(E,1)/r!
Ω 0.38187851010122 Real period
R 1.2373213478781 Regulator
r 1 Rank of the group of rational points
S 1.0000000002983 (Analytic) order of Ш
t 1 Number of elements in the torsion subgroup
Twists 75809f1 Quadratic twists by: -43
